Special Road District’s Next Paving Project Will Start In Late Summer

It will be late summer before Special Road District A’s next overlaying project can start.

Road foreman Paul Bauman reported at the July 9 board meeting that Vern Bauman Contracting is busy doing school jobs this summer. He said it will be late August or early September before they can get to the next project.

The board and Paul Bauman agreed that a 1,500-foot stretch of Eisenbeis Bottom Road will also be paved next, following Roth Quarry Road. It will have to be bid out.

Paul Bauman said he intended to do some patching, but getting oil delivered proved difficult. Then vacation days and the Fourth of July holiday moved things back.

Paul Bauman said the road crew has been busy “keeping up with all the mowing” and sealing cracks on roads.
